Ticket: Digest scheduler drift on Mailloom staging

Support flagged that staging and production in Mailloom disagree on batch digest timing — staging fires hourly digests while production batches every six hours. Someone hand-edited staging during last month's incident and never reverted. Please compare against the intended baseline and reconcile. The current production values are reproduced below.

deployment values, yaweg-bahop:
[eliix]
host = eliix.paliqworks.internal
user = eliix_svc
database = eliix_prod

Finance Review Summary — Harwick Street Lease. Renegotiation with Pellgrove Estates concluded last week. We secured a 12% reduction on base rent and a two-year break clause, offset by taking on internal maintenance costs. Net annual saving is projected at roughly 8% of facilities spend. Sales leads should note that showroom space on the ground floor is unchanged, so client demos continue as normal. The savings feed directly into next year's commercial plans, summarised confidentially below.

board note of kaguf-kawig: Novdorax Logistics plans to raise the Aldax list price by 41.6 percent in July. The board signed off on a budget of $484.6 million for Project Druiel. The renewal with Gorirox Logistics closes at $136.6 million a year, 37.5 percent above the last contract. Project Silmir slips by a full year because of the audit delay.

09:42 — Postmortem timeline, Brightvane checkout outage. The Kestrel load balancer began marking healthy pods as failing because the health-check endpoint timed out under cold-start load. On-call doubled the check timeout and drained the affected pool; traffic recovered within six minutes. For new folks: always compare check latency against pod startup time. The trace reference for the incident follows.

session token of kagup-hahaf = htk3_2b8

The renderer receives a venue layout document and a per-performance availability mask, merges them client-side, and never handles payment data directly. From a security standpoint, the interesting surfaces are the layout upload endpoint (staff-only) and the availability cache, which must not leak held-seat identities. Input validation rules and the threat model worksheet are maintained centrally. Start your review with the architecture overview on the internal page below.

wiki page, kahog-hahig: https://vault.zemvargrid.internal/display/deploy/repo/settings/merge_requests/job/settings/6f3b933774dbc5320a4daa18